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
A Summary of Metal Finishing - Typically, metal polishing is essential for aesthetic reasons or for clean-room usage. It is one of the more prominent techniques due to its utility in intensifying the original beauty of the product, as an example, auto parts, kitchenware or motor bike parts. Additionally, various clean-rooms should have a lustrous finish as a way to decrease the penetrability of the components which might result in dust to gather and contaminate. A great example of this use might be in vacuum chambers. You will find countless different ways to finish metals, and let us have a quick look at some of the processes required. Metal may be polished manually by hand, with purpose made buffing machines, electromechanically or employing chemicals. A buffing paste or compound is often utilized, that may contain chalk, chromium oxide, lim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, tripoli,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, due to its low th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its comparatively high viscidness is among the most time intensive. On the other hand, products manufactured from non-ferrous metals are usually more receptive to buffing, since these demand the minimum amount of processes.
If a superior processing quality just isn't essential, faster pad speeds can be utilized. A slower pad speed is utilized any time a top quality mirror finish is required. Finishing buffs smeared with paste can be seriously affected by the force on the surface of the buffing pad. The power of the surface pressure can be elevated to a specific extent, though surpassing the maximum measure of force not only minimizes the quality of treatment, but also degrades effectiveness, may cause wear on the component, and there is also a tangible overheating of the work-pieces, as a result of friction. For thinner objects, it will be elevated heat (and the ensuing bendability of the material) which can cause elements to distort, bend or warp. In general, it will require a proficient polisher to think about each one of these things to equally avert damage to the workpiece and to work efficiently. To help appreciably enhance the standard of the resultant finish, the polishing procedure ought to be performed with much less aggression and not so much pressure so as to in due course deliver a surface that is free of scores or fine lines left behind by the buffing process, thus arriving at a beautiful mirror finish.
